6.3.3 Design Horizontal Seismic Coefficient<br />

(1) Design horizontal seismic coefficient for Level 1 Earthquake Ground Motion shall<br />

be calculated by Equation (6.3.1). When the kh-value obtained by this Equation is<br />

less than 0.1, kh shall be taken as 0.1<br />

where<br />

k h : Design horizontal seismic coefficient (rounded to two decimals)<br />

k h0 : Standard value of the design horizontal seismic coefficient for Level 1<br />

Earthquake Ground Motion, shown in Table 6.3.1 below.<br />

c z : Modification factor for zones specified in Section 4.4<br />

In verifying seismic performance for Level 1 Earthquake Ground Motion, inertia force<br />

caused by the soil weight and seismic earth pressure shall be calculated using design<br />

horizontal seismic coefficient at ground level obtained by Equation (6.3.2)<br />

where<br />

k hg : Design horizontal seismic coefficient at ground level (rounded to two<br />

decimals)<br />

k hg0 : Standard value of the design horizontal seismic coefficient at ground level for<br />

Level 1 Earthquake Ground Motion. Values of 0.16, 0.2 and 0.24 shall be used<br />

for ground types I, II and III, respectively.<br />
